Portée et contenu

1-17: General Correspondence. Letters to Sir Joseph Thomson from various individuals, including friends, fellow scientists, academics, public figures and, occasionally family members. Many are letters of thanks for hospitality provided at Trinity College; some concern Trinity College business and matters connected with the scientific community. A few related papers are included.

18-22: Letters from foreign scientists to Thomson or Lady Thomson. Included are letters from spouses, or other family members, of some of the scientists. The correspondents include Henriette Perrin (C.18, C.19), Marie Curie (C.21), Paul Langevin (C.21, C.22). There are a few copies of replies by Thomson and Lady Thomson. The letters are in French and were found together. 5 folders.
